The assemblageis characterised by the presence <strong>of</strong> striate-disaccates. In bore-hole GS-lStriasulcites is high at 99.25 m while this association is present at 371 m inbore-hole GS-2. Presence <strong>of</strong> Lundbladispora, Falcisporites, Crescentispollenites,Corisaccites, Guttulapollenites, though rare, shows younger aspect. In bore-holeGS-3 (46-74 m) and GS-4 (181-230 m) striate disaccates and Densipollenites associationis younger than the Striasulcites assemblage. The palynological successionstudied in bore-hole GAG-l from Ainapalli-Gompana area in Chintalpudi subbasinshows the presence <strong>of</strong> Talchir, Karharbari, Barakar and Raniganj equivalentpalynoassemblages.
